Print Resolution | Up to 1200 x 2400 dpi |
---|---|
Duplex Printing | Yes |
Control Panel | 10.1-inch color touch screen |
Scan Resolution | Up to 600 dpi |
Connectivity | Ethernet, USB |
Operating System Compatibility | Windows, macOS, Linux |
Functions | Print, Copy, Scan, Fax |
Hard Drive | 320 GB |
